LAWS, DOCUMENTS, AND REPORTS (EXCERPT)
Act 44 of 1899


24.5 Public and local acts; sale; price; accounting; disposition of money received.

Sec. 5.

The department of management and budget may sell, at a price determined by the legislative service bureau, extra copies of the public and local acts which are not required for statutory distribution, which sale shall be at not less than the actual cost of the extra copies, and shall account for the sales to the state treasurer, and pay the money received for those extra copies into the state treasury monthly.


History: 1899, Act 44, Imd. Eff. Apr. 18, 1899 ;-- CL 1915, 824 ;-- CL 1929, 490 ;-- CL 1948, 24.5 ;-- Am. 1983, Act 97, Imd. Eff. June 23, 1983
